Are you Rich???



Let them do good, that they be rich in good works, ready to give, willing to share.

I TIMOTHY 6:18



A businessman who sold his road construction company stunned his employees by dividing a third of the profit among them. Each of his 550 workers received a share of the $128 million, with some of his long term associates getting bonuses of $1 million each - tax free.



"It's sharing good times, that's really all it is," the owner said. "People work exceedingly hard for us...I wanted to go out doing the right thing."



A friend once said to me, "Sometimes God doesn't entrust us with money, because we want to keep it while He wants us to give it away." I pondered this statement in light of the words of Scripture directed toward those "who are rich in this present age". Paul said, "Let them do good, that they be rich in good works, ready to give, willing to share."



It's easy to say, "Well, if I had millions of dollars, I'd be happy to share what I have with others." But would we? What riches of time, talent, or treasure am I hoarding today? What has God given me that I am unwilling to share?



In whatever way God blesses us, He longs for us to be joyful and generous as we pass it on.
